A hunting preserve can be the perfect place to bring new hunters and youngsters. The benefit of this type of hunt is that everyone is guaranteed to see game, and if you're fast enough, be afforded the opportunity to get some shots. Also, hunting over dogs makes for a much more controlled environment...allowing for a better learning experience and tremendous fun.
